# Service Accounts — Orders Soft Deletes

The `orders` table uses soft deletes (`deleted_at` column). Support tooling reads via the svc-orders-restore account. Never hard-delete rows; restores flip the flag only. The Hollowbrook purge job ignores rows newer than 90 days. Restore requests route through the Lattice console, which authenticates with the key below.

app token of hawif-kafof = kto15_B3AN0KfpZRy4TLc

## Configuration

The Pindrift thumbnail queue reads all settings from the environment at boot. Relevant variables:

- `THUMB_CONCURRENCY` — worker count, default 4
- `THUMB_MAX_BYTES` — rejects source images above this size
- `THUMB_FORMATS` — allowed output formats

No settings are reloaded at runtime; changes require a restart. Workers authenticate to the object store before pulling jobs, and that credential is defined on the next line of the env file.

env line for bahip-hahif: RELAY_SECRET8=ee0d4f48

Welcome to the Hopscotch mobile team. Deep-link routing is handled by the Wayfinder module: incoming links are matched against routes.yaml, then dispatched to the right screen with params validated at the boundary. Unmatched links fall back to the home feed with a toast. To test locally, run the link simulator against a debug build. The simulator verifies link signatures, so your .env needs the signing secret on the following line:

sealed setting: LEDGER_TOKEN20=6148d35bbb480b0ab79e